Your Lenovo ThinkCentre M Series M57P (Type 6088) supports up to 8 in 4 slots and modules must be installed 1 at a time.

Install in matched pairs to utilize Dual Channel mode. Installing more than 4GB of memory will require a 64-bit Operating System. Mixing module speeds will default to the lowest speed.
